Transaction 1684ca9349e165cf3252837a95406ec06105438ed9013237e964dded04995a65

2 Input
2 Outputs
  • 1684ca9349e165cf3252837a95406ec06105438ed9013237e964dded04995a65:0
  • value  746850
    address  3NTwyft9XUtRkp7XaAKWyy72qS7BV7KEgR
  • 1684ca9349e165cf3252837a95406ec06105438ed9013237e964dded04995a65:1
  • value  11086
    address  bc1qtxnea2vtacqdd2udkf8zdd5sxtawnjmt5w9xrc